What is Poly Aluminum Chloride?


Poly Aluminum Chloride (PAC) is an inorganic polymer commonly used in various water treatment processes. It is a coagulant, meaning it helps to aggregate and settle suspended particles in water, thereby improving the clarity and quality of the water. PAC is particularly valued for its efficiency in removing turbidities, organic materials, and contaminants from drinking water, wastewater, and industrial processes.

One of the significant advantages of PAC is its versatility. It can be used in various applications, ranging from municipal drinking water treatment to wastewater management and even in paper manufacturing and food processing. In drinking water treatment, PAC helps to remove harmful pathogens, heavy metals, and organic pollutants, ensuring the safety of the water for public consumption. In wastewater treatment, it assists in the clarification of effluents, making the water suitable for discharge into natural bodies or for reuse.

Additionally, PAC has a relatively low dosage requirement compared to other coagulants. This means that smaller amounts of PAC can achieve the same or better results, leading to cost-effective operations. Furthermore, its wide range of operating pH levels enhances its adaptability in different water qualities, making it a preferred choice across various industries.


Notably, the usage of PAC is also linked to lower sludge production in wastewater treatment processes. The smaller quantity of chemicals required translates to less residual waste, making it an environmentally friendly option. Moreover, PAC is easier to handle and has a lower corrosive nature compared to other chemical coagulants, which contributes to improved safety in handling and operational efficiency.


In conclusion, Poly Aluminum Chloride stands out as a crucial agent in water treatment processes. Its effectiveness, cost-efficiency, and environmental benefits underline its significance in both municipal and industrial applications, making it an essential component in ensuring clean and safe water for all.
